I know nobody has posted here for years but i got a ps3 for christmas and i had to get this to finish off the saga, and i must say i was extremely impressed with it i just finished it yesterday on naked normal level and it was much better than i thought it would be. You see whenever this game has been brought up by any of my friends they call it a wonderful movie...and i can see why. however i felt that the story flowed much better and was easier to follow than the previous two (i felt like falling asleep during some cutscenes in 2 and 3) It also tied up and explained the story very nicely, I originally thought mgs 3 was a bit left field and was just to break up 2 and 4 however having finished 4 i see how relevant it was to the entire story.
